Transaction 13611acdeb4f3031208a198a81132a1651f5b16f6f57bf5c7acf0a06c2186a47
1 Input
1 Output
-
13611acdeb4f3031208a198a81132a1651f5b16f6f57bf5c7acf0a06c2186a47:0
- value
- 24488988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1db0d3bd3ea7783571a22115df66db35aa66e78f OP_EQUAL
- address
- 34Q1MGb7oa2ZUQ1jEeNjaNPFpNLQk1zzqa